Grade 2 Science Curriculum: Exploring the Wonders of the Natural World

Science education in grade 2 aims to foster curiosity and a deeper understanding of the natural world. Students will engage in hands-on activities, experiments, and observations to develop their scientific thinking skills. The grade 2 science curriculum covers a wide range of topics, including:

1. Living and Non-Living Things

In this unit, students learn to differentiate between living and non-living things. They explore the characteristics of living organisms, such as the need for food, water, and air. Students also examine non-living objects and understand how they differ from living things.

2. Plants

This unit focuses on the life cycle of plants, including seed germination, growth, and reproduction. Students learn about the different parts of a plant and their functions. They also explore the importance of plants in providing oxygen, food, and shelter for other living organisms.

3. Animals

Students delve into the animal kingdom, studying various animal groups, their characteristics, and habitats. They learn about the basic needs of animals, including food, water, shelter, and space. Students also explore the life cycles of different animals, such as butterflies, frogs, and birds.

4. Earth and Space

This unit introduces students to the Earth’s features, including landforms, bodies of water, and the atmosphere. They learn about the water cycle, weather patterns, and the importance of conserving natural resources. Students also explore the solar system, identifying the sun, moon, and planets.

5. Matter and Materials

In this unit, students investigate the properties of matter and different materials. They learn to classify objects based on their properties, such as color, shape, and texture. Students also explore the concepts of solids, liquids, and gases, and understand how materials can change states through heating and cooling.

6. Forces and Motion

Students explore the concepts of forces and motion in this unit. They learn about different types of forces, such as pushing, pulling, and gravity. Students investigate how forces can cause objects to move, change direction, or stop. They also explore simple machines and their functions.

7. Energy

This unit introduces students to the concept of energy and its various forms. They learn about different sources of energy, such as the sun, wind, and electricity. Students explore how energy is transferred and transformed, as well as the importance of conserving energy resources.

8. Scientific Inquiry

Throughout the year, students develop their scientific inquiry skills. They learn to ask questions, make observations, and conduct simple investigations. Students also practice recording and analyzing data, as well as drawing conclusions based on evidence.

By covering these diverse topics, the grade 2 science curriculum aims to instill a love for science and nurture the next generation of curious and critical thinkers.
